Could it be true? A couple of weeks ago Gawker Media allowed a realtime, online Q&A with the President of OnStar. Several GM owners (two G8 owners specifically but also several others) indicated their desire to replace the OnStar module with newer OnStar technology, and by allowing them to do so it would encourage them to remain or become an OnStar subscriber. Other aggrieved customers were Cadillac and Corvette buyers who were arguing that they dropped $50K, $60K or more on a car, they should be able to upgrade to the latest and greatest features in future generation of hardware to stay in the fold. They further added that it kind of sucked that a person driving a 2004 Altima can get OnStar with Bluetooth installed now if they wanted, but an existing, loyal GM customer had no options for an integrated solution.
All the G8 owners explained that it is a plug and play swap today, with only some simple programming changing that OnStar could do - it's just that they won't, and they won't allow third parties either, making it impossible to even buy the damn part. If this is something that just happened then maybe the power of the people was heard by the leadership of OnStar.
